Output 620617682889e10c52b22050331d028af730b96505b77268c18b203db5f6a436:0

value
52178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5177df333c81863e23737553de385db9f385f2 OP_EQUAL
address
3PWR1uQmw6CdZwgZNRWeMeSxv4i5rbYKPa
transaction
620617682889e10c52b22050331d028af730b96505b77268c18b203db5f6a436
spent
true